Waterstone Financial, Inc. (NASDAQ:WSBF - Get Free Report) Director Michael L. Hansen sold 35,290 shares of the company's stock in a transaction dated Tuesday, August 12th. The shares were sold at an average price of $13.92, for a total transaction of $491,236.80. Following the transaction, the director directly owned 111,068 shares of the company's stock, valued at approximately $1,546,066.56. This represents a 24.11% decrease in their position. Waterstone Financial, Inc operates as a bank holding company for WaterStone Bank SSB that provides various financial services to customers in southeastern Wisconsin, the United States. It operates in two segments, Community Banking and Mortgage Banking. The Community Banking segment offers consumer and business banking products and services, such as deposit and transactional solutions, including checking accounts, online banking and bill pay services, money transfer services, as well as credit, debit, and pre-paid cards; investable funds solutions comprising savings, money market deposits, individual retirement accounts, and certificates of deposit; residential mortgages, home equity loans and lines of credit, personal and installment loans, real estate financing, business loans, and business lines of credit; and fixed and variable annuities, insurance products, and trust and investment management accounts.
